feat: simple but efficient cache of home data

This commit is contained in:
Roberto Tonino
2020-09-21 19:12:14 +02:00
parent 63c86c1267
commit 5593dc085e
12 changed files with 114 additions and 49 deletions

View File

@@ -11,6 +11,7 @@ socket.on('init_charts', charts => {
})
socket.on('init_favorites', favorites => {
favorites.tracks = JSON.stringify(favorites.tracks)
store.dispatch('setFavorites', favorites)
})
@@ -20,9 +21,10 @@ socket.on('init_settings', (settings, credentials, defaults) => {
store.dispatch('setCredentials', credentials)
})
socket.on('init_home', data => {
store.dispatch('cacheHomeData', data)
})
// socket.on('init_home', data => {
// console.log('init home', Date.now())
// store.dispatch('cacheHomeData', data)
// })
socket.on('init_update', data => {
store.dispatch('setAboutInfo', data)